Earthquake Devastates Valparaiso and Santiago City

Reports describe a four minute and fifty second quake centered from Valparaiso to Santiago and Lima with 2000 dead. Fires started, buildings collapsed, foundations failed, and debris blocked streets. Military engineers repair lines while authorities house the homeless and open relief funds as thousands flee and locals mark an indefinite mourning period.

Manchuria Sinking Reported by Cable Telegram

Cablegram from Honmula to the Picifle Math Co. warns the Manchuria may be a total loss. Captain J W Saunders commanded the liner with about 1000 aboard. The ship carried cabin passengers to include 100 Chinese and 60 Japanese in steerage and 8000 tons of cargo.

Eleven jurors chosen in federal trial over Blue Mountains frauds

In Portland on August 21 federal court selected eleven jurors for the trial of Franklin Mays Geo Sorenson and Willard N Jones accused of complicity in colonial frauds related to the Blue Mountains reserve. Co defendants include Senator Mitchell and Congressmen Williamson and Hemann.

Supreme court upholds tax on sheep of foreign ownership

In Bulom on August 21 a Supreme Court decision affirmed a lower court ruling in W. P. Reven vs. Umatilla County. Umatilla County had enacted a tax on sheep owned by foreigners. Reven sued for damages, won at trial, county appealed, and the appellate ruling upheld the lower court’s decision.

Pendleton Levee Repair Plan Totals 592000

A detailed levee improvement report for Pendleton outlines to raise widen and reinforce the riverbank from head of mill race to the O R & N railroad with a 592000 total estimated cost. Engineers Young and Kelsay propose wing walls cure current flow divert water and extend protection along five sections including bedrock walls and riprap to shore up the toe of the levee and prevent undermining. The plan includes costs in sections and references council consideration and committee review.

Palms Reinforcements In Fierce Cuban Uprising

Aug 21 reports show President Palma increasing forces by 1000 and naming General Rafael Montalvo to command. Rebels raid the Danish consulate, attack the American minister's residence, and steal horses. Arrests of leaders reported. police guard Havana amid ongoing clashes at Pinar del Rio and possible foreign intervention.

Chinese to Work Panama Canal 15000 Laborers Bid Bond Set

Washington August 21 The commission plans to hire 15000 Chinese workers for the canal at ten hours daily with full pay and overtime at half rate. Bids must include a 50000 bond and a 100000 bond when awarded to enforce regulations. Workers deemed physically fit and climate suited for Panama work. Other items note a Red Cross relief appeal for Chile, removal of negro troops from Brownsville, Evans visiting the President, and possible U.S. intervention to restore order in Cuba.

Penployees Walk Out at Los Angeles Lumber Vessels

In Los Angeles on August 21 the steam show Centratia, laden with lumber, arrived at San Pedro. Lumberyard owners attempted to have their employees unload it, but the workers refused and were discharged. About five hundred men walked out. Employers plan to hire non union men to unload the vessels. No further trouble reported.

Weston Ocler Testifies on Ice Trust Grand Jury Hearing

Weston Ocler, president of the fee trust, testified before the grand jury in New York on August 21. He denounced the summons, saying public knowledge would praise the trust and condemn its critics. The state aims to prove the ice trust and an "independent" group conspired to maintain prices and cause a shortage.
